Today we are sharing our first episode of 2023. We chat about health, personal challenges, changes in 2023, and we loop it into recognizing and celebrating our Canadian World Juniors team that recently won the 2023 IIHF World Junior Championships.

In this episode we dive into:

1)  Health, Marsha’s health and weird things as a redhead and a lifetime of challenges with her health and how her body responds to allergies and infections.  We work so hard to feel good, and then when we are sick we say we will feel so grateful when we feel better and then when we do, we forget what it feels like to not feel good.  It’s important to appreciate and not take our health for granted.

2) Health goals and priorities as we move into the new year, and the consistency of strength and resistance training especially for women as we continue to age and lose muscle so easily. They also talked about the benefits of an infrared sauna and how speaking your vision to life can make things happen.  Speak all your visions to life, and know that most people won’t see it until you keep speaking it into life.

3) As we are in a new year, be willing to turn the page and stop rereading and repeating the same pages over and over again.  Put the old book, with your old identity on the shelf and start a new book. Those lessons you learned are already in your body and embedded in your cells, you don’t need to re-read them any longer.

4) The Malcolm Gladwell quote of 10,000 hours and how the world junior hockey players are a great example of the 10,000 hours in order to craft their skills.  This is exactly the same rule that applies to all of us in our lives as we continue to pivot and shift and change our identities. Every time we start a new role, a new identity, we still need to accumulate 10,000 hours to fully become our new identity.
